Which NFPA standard relates to the care and maintenance of protective ensembles?

The correct choice pertains to NFPA 1851, which specifically addresses the selection, care, and maintenance of protective ensembles for firefighters. This standard provides guidelines for the service life of protective clothing and equipment, including how to properly clean and inspect these items to ensure their effectiveness and safety.

Following NFPA 1851 enables fire departments to establish a comprehensive care program that includes routine maintenance as well as addressing any damage that may occur during use. It sets forth best practices for managing firefighters' protective gear, which can significantly impact their safety and performance in hazardous environments. Maintaining these standards helps to ensure that equipment remains reliable and effective in protecting firefighters from heat, flames, and other hazards they may encounter.
